READ MOREIn modern obstetric care, maintaining a sterile environment is crucial to preventing infections and ensuring patient safety. Disposable obstetric drape packs are essential medical supplies designed to provide optimal coverage, absorption, and barrier protection during labor, delivery, and cesarean sections. These drapes must meet stringent medical standards to ensure effectiveness, comfort, and infection control.

The choice of materials is fundamental in ensuring that disposable obstetric surgical drapes sets provide adequate fluid resistance, breathability, and sterility.
Proper coverage is critical in preventing contamination during obstetric procedures.
Obstetric procedures involve significant fluid exposure, requiring high absorbency.
Each sterile obstetric drape pack undergoes liquid penetration testing to ensure no strike-through occurs, meeting AAMI and EN 13795 standards.
Sterility is non-negotiable in obstetric drapes.
